A drone pilot is a professional responsible for operating unmanned aerial vehicles (UAVs) or drones for various purposes. They are skilled in flying drones and maneuvering them to capture aerial footage, conduct inspections, assist in search and rescue missions, monitor crops, and gather data for mapping and surveying. Drone pilots must have a thorough understanding of aviation regulations and safety protocols to ensure the safe operation of drones.
They typically work in industries such as photography and videography, agriculture, construction, real estate, environmental monitoring, and emergency response. Drone pilots need to possess excellent hand-eye coordination, technical skills, and the ability to adapt to changing weather conditions and environments. They must also have a keen eye for detail and be able to interpret the data collected by the drone accurately.

Drone Pilot salary in Greece
Average Yearly Salary of Drone Pilot in Greece is approximately 20,582 EUR (20,610 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
